Tim Berresheim Ort. Zeit. Kontinuum

In the organizer's words:

Tim Berresheim, born in Aachen in 1975, is a pioneer of computer-aided art. His work combines an interplay of art history, technology, science and nature. Berresheim studied under Albert Oehlen at the Kunstakademie Düsseldorf and at the HBK Braunschweig under Johannes Brus.

Since the end of 2023, the Heinsberg-born artist has been involved in a large-scale digital art and participation project "Aus alter Wurzel neue Kraft" on behalf of the city of Aachen, in which Aachen pupils of different ages and school types have been significantly involved. This participatory project in the best sense of the word is based on a process of appropriation by the participants under the guidance of the artist, which consists of numerous workshops in schools and at selected locations in the city and thus makes a concrete contribution to cultural education.

Right from the initial phase of this project, the Suermondt-Ludwig-Museum sought a dialog with the artist in order to integrate the museum into the process and to open up the collection to the participants as a further component of the museum's work, which is currently strongly oriented towards cultural participation. After a comprehensive introduction by the museum's own curators, the participants of the vhs College engaged with exhibits from the permanent collection in workshops full of curiosity and then - in a way that is indicative of the diversity of the group - chose a large-format mythological sculpture 'Apollo and Daphne' by the Italian sculptor Filippo Parodi (1630-1702) as the starting point for their creative experiments and thought processes.

The project will occupy an entire cabinet room on the first floor and, in addition to concrete realizations, will also open up the dimension of augmented reality to visitors to the museum via an app designed by the artist. Berresheim will also be showing a new site-specific 360-degree wall piece created especially for the museum.

This is the second exhibition at the Suermondt-Ludwig-Museum in which contemporary artists enter into direct dialog with the collection. As with the 2024 show by Düsseldorf painter Volker Hermes, who responded to portraits in the collection with his works, the museum also wants to link the familiar with the unknown with Tim Berresheim's works and thus enable visitors to have substantially new visual and art experiences that exceed their respective horizons of expectation and knowledge and remind them of the museum as a constantly up-to-date place of experience and learning.
